The Estonian educational system consists of state, municipal, public and private educational institutions. There are currently 589 schools in Estonia.

BASIC EDUCATION
Length of program in years: 9 Age level from: 7 to: 16 At the end of basic educational there are free final examinations: Mother tongue ( Russian /Estonian) Mathematics Can be chosen ( biology, chemistry, physics, geography, history or
foreign language)
After satisfactory completion of the study programme and passing the basic school final examinations, the students obtain the Basic School Leaving Certificate.

SECONDARY/ GENERAL EDUCATION
Length of program in years: 3 Age level from: 16 to: 19
Some gymnasiums provide general education, others have a specific focus.
The four traditional branches are:
humanities education (specialising in Classical languages, such as English, German and France)
mathematical-scientific education
economical and social-scientific education (students are required to study economics, social studies and business informatics)
gymnasium for adults ( full-time study, part-time study, extern)
Secondary / general education ( on the base of the Basic School Leaving Certificate)
At the end of secondary educational there are five graduation final examinations:
Mother tongue ( Russian /Estonian) Mathematics English language Can be chosen Can be chosen ( biology, chemistry, physics, geography, history or foreign language). After passing the secondary school final
graduation examinations, the students obtain the Secondary School Leaving Certificate which gives access to higher education.

Higher educational (University )
Academic higher education in Estonia is divided into three levels:
Bakalaureus level studies (duration of studies is 3 to 4 years.)
Master studies level (duration of studies is 2 years.)
Doctoral studies level (duration of studies is 3 to 4 years.)

The main aim of the bakalaureus study programmes is to develop theoretical knowledge and skills in the selected work area and its completion gave the right to work in a position requiring high-level specialist qualifications.
Graduates who have completed their studies will be awarded the bakalaureusekraad which is certified with a diploma.

Magister study is the second stage of higher education during which specialised knowledge and skills are further developed and knowledge and skills necessary for independent work and pursuing studies at the doctoral level are acquired. The main purpose of the magister studies is to train a specialist with advanced theoretical knowledge.
Graduates who have completed their studies will be awarded a diploma certifying the completion of the respective integrated programme.

Doktor study is the highest stage of higher education. Its purpose is to acquire knowledge and skills necessary for independent research, development or professional creative work. The general admission requirement for doktor study is a magistrikraad or a corresponding qualification.
Graduates who have completed their studies will be awarded a doktorikraad which is certified with a diploma. The degree is a research degree for which candidates have to defend a doctoral thesis - independent scientific research or creative work.
